As an owner of a 2019 Audi A4L, I know exactly where its fuse boxes are located. There are two main positions: first, in the engine compartment—when you open the hood, on the left side near the windshield or battery, you'll find a black plastic box with a removable cover housing an array of fuses; second, inside the cabin, on the left side panel near the driver's footwell, where a small door can be popped open to reveal additional fuses. I recall once when the turn signal malfunctioned, I simply replaced the fuse in the cabin compartment to fix it. The placement is quite user-friendly—Audi designed this car to allow owners to handle minor issues themselves. However, never force open a blown fuse to avoid damaging the circuit board. Occasionally checking and keeping them dry and clean ensures peace of mind while driving. Since the engine compartment location is close to the battery, exercise caution when inspecting it while the engine is hot—always turn off and let it cool down first.

I have been working in car maintenance for several years, specializing in common issues with Audi models. The 2019 A4L fuse box is something I've dealt with multiple times. It consists of two parts: one is located inside the engine compartment, at the left corner after opening the hood, a black plastic box with a cover near the windshield; the other is inside the cabin, on the left kick panel under the driver's seat, where a small panel can be easily removed. In practice, if the cigarette lighter has no power or the dashboard lights go out, checking here usually solves the problem. Always turn off the key before inspection to avoid short circuits, and use a multimeter to test the fuse to ensure it's blown before replacing it. The locations are easy to find, saving repair time, and even car owners can try it themselves, but for complex issues, it's best to consult professionals to avoid potential risks. Remember, the color coding of Audi fuses helps distinguish amperage for quick identification.

What are the procedures for registering an imported vehicle?

Procedures for registering an imported vehicle: 1. Required documents: Original and photocopy of the Certificate of Imported Goods, original (two copies) and photocopy of the Inspection Certificate for Imported Motor Vehicles, original (three copies) of the Unified Invoice for Motor Vehicle Sales, personal (photocopy of ID card), for organizations (original and photocopy of the Organization Code Certificate, bring the official seal as many places require stamping), duplicate of compulsory traffic insurance. 2. Quarantine Certificate for Imported Motor Vehicles: Obtain the "Quarantine Certificate for Imported Motor Vehicles" from the local Entry-Exit Inspection and Quarantine Bureau by providing the Certificate of Imported Goods, Inspection Certificate for Imported Motor Vehicles, photocopy of the vehicle purchase invoice, and photocopy of the Organization Code Certificate (with the organization's official seal), or for individuals, a photocopy of the ID card and signature. 3. Payment of Vehicle Purchase Tax: Pay the vehicle purchase tax at the National Tax Bureau, fill out the declaration form, and provide the Certificate of Imported Goods, photocopy of the locally issued Inspection Certificate for Imported Motor Vehicles, tax payment copy of the vehicle purchase invoice, and photocopy of the Organization Code Certificate (not required for individuals). 4. Import Certificate: At the Vehicle Management Office, no further vehicle inspection is required locally, provide the original Certificate of Imported Goods.
